Hi We have a outlook distribution Groups say some groups like group1 and group2 group1 contains 30 members.
So I want all those 30 members into a sharepoint group.
Is there any way to import all those to sharepoint or any way to configure.

You could copy the users in outlook distribution list and paste the users in SharePoint when adding new users in people and group in SharePoint.
